Job Description
Description Supports repair technicians by maintaining a clean, safe, and organized workspace, managing tool inventory, and performing light maintenance tasks like oil changes, tire rotations, and vehicle detailing. They assist in the shop's daily operations, which may include parts fetching, vehicle movement, and waste disposal, providing a pathway for individuals interested in learning the automotive trade. Key Responsibilities and Duties
Shop Maintenance & Safety:
Cleans and lubricates equipment; sweeps floors; manages disposal of trash, scrap metal, and used tires.Parts & Tool Management:
Distributes tools, checks equipment in/out to technicians, and monitors inventory supplies.Vehicle Support:
Performs basic maintenance, including oil changes, fluid checks, tire rotations, and battery installations, and greasing vehicles.Logistics & Moving Cars:
Moves vehicles within the lot to maximize space and shuttles vehicles for service.Assistant Duties:
Assists mechanics with repairs, brings tools/parts to bays, and cleans vehicles before delivery Qualifications and SkillsTechnical Knowledge:
Basic understanding of automotive systems, tools, and maintenance procedures.Experience:
Prior experience in an automotive shop setting or a desire to learn is highly preferred.Physical Stamina:
Ability to stand for long periods, lift heavy objects, and work in a high-activity environment.Reliability:
Strong work ethic, ability to follow safety protocols (OSHA), and punctual attendance- Potential for light-duty towing (25+ age requirement) Common Qualifications
- High School Diploma or equivalent.
- Valid driver's license with a clean driving record.
- 25+ age preferred for operating tow trucks
